Signs of Depression

Identifying the signs of depression is the key to diagnosing your condition and getting treatment to help improve your quality of life. Unfortunately, most people who are depressed don't even know it. That's because they don't know the common symptoms of depression or they misinterpret those symptoms and misdiagnose their depression.

Signs of Mild Depression

Mild depression is when you're basically in a constant state of gloom. Everyone feels down from time to time, but when the feeling persists and it starts to disrupt your daily life, you are likely depressed. Identifying the signs of mild depression early on is important for coming up with a treatment plan to help you overcome depression.

Some of the signs of mild depression include:

  • Changed mood and disposition
  • Low self-confidence
  • Lack of attentiveness or care
  • Fatigue
  • Inability to focus
  • Changes in sleeping patterns
  • Changes in eating patterns
  • Changes in your weight

Common Symptoms of Depression

What should you do when you see these common symptoms of depression? The first and most important thing is to make sure you don't ignore them. Depression doesn't just go away. In fact, if you try to ignore it, you can count on it just worsening and leading to more serious problems.

With that said, you need to seek treatment for your depression. You should certainly speak with a professional to talk through your problems and come up with a treatment plan. Additionally, there are lifestyle changes and natural therapies you can try that may also be effective for treating depression when it's still mild.

Some of the lifestyle changes you can make are:

  • Start exercising
  • Eat better
  • Get 8 hours of sleep each night
  • Stay out of stressful situations as much as possible
  • Change up your daily routine
